Thursday, June 08, 2006 
Today The Spike Band received some sad news from some great friends of ours.  For those that follow The Spike Band in, chances are you have seen us or heard about us playing at a sushi resturant in Frisco named 9 Fish.  This is a gig that the band has played regularly for over two years, and has been a wonderful professional, and growing experience for us.  We recieved news today that our good friends John and Steven, the owners of 9 Fish, have decided to close the doors on this resturant we have come to know as one of the band's homes. 

As a band, we'd like to take this opportunity to thank John and Steven for their support for us over these last couple of years.  They always treated us professionally, kindly, and gave us a great deal of support.  They took excellent care of the band and our friends, as well as allowing us to tape our televison appearance there, attending shows outside of the resturant, helping us to sell CD's, and always allowing us to play our music.  Perhaps most noteably, they provided Spike a venue and helped set up his surprise proposal to his wife Katherine.  We could not have asked for a better pair of people to work for.  The waitstaff was always just as kind, and we've become good friends with all of them.

While we'll miss being able to go and play at our "home" resturant, we wish John, Steven, Sisca and Stephanie the BEST of luck with their future endeavors, and we are very grateful for having such a warm, supportive place to play and grow. 

John and Steven, thanks for everything, and good luck to you!
